Ohio State eyes seventh straight win

Dec 17, 2008 - 11:16 AM Jacksonville (2-5) at No. 16 Ohio State (6-0), 9:00 p.m. EST

COLUMBUS, Ohio (Ticker) -- No. 16 Ohio State looks to remain perfect when it hosts Jacksonville on Wednesday.

The Buckeyes won their sixth straight contest on Saturday, a 54-51 victory over Butler.

Evan Turner scored 14 points in the win for Ohio State, which has won its last three games by a combined 13 points. Turner is averaging 16.2 points and 7.3 rebounds to lead the Buckeyes.

After dropping its first five games, Jacksonville has won consecutive Atlantic Sun Conference contests.

The Dolphins have not played since an 83-67 triumph over Lipscomb on December 6.

Ben Smith is scoring 18.4 points per game to lead Jacksonville, which has played tough against ranked teams.

Jacksonville lost by nine at Georgetown and by eight at Baylor in late November. The Dolphins also suffered a two-point setback to Florida State and a three-point defeat to Georgia Tech.
